Frederic Vasseur vindicated after Hamilton Barcelona victory

Lewis Hamilton secured his first victory for Ferrari in Barcelona on 14 June 2026. The win provided vindication for team principal Frederic Vasseur after a challenging first season together.

Hamilton, aged 40, claimed the win with a three-stop strategy in what was the fastest car of the season. He chased down rivals to deliver the result at the Circuit de Barcelona-Catalunya.

The seven-time world champion credited Vasseur for listening to his requests for changes to the car. These included switching brake suppliers and appointing Carlo Santi as his race engineer.

Vasseur downplayed his own role after the race. He said the success came from a collective effort and Hamilton's own commitment to reset after difficult periods.

Hamilton had pushed for structural adjustments, including meetings with Ferrari leadership. He described Vasseur as supportive despite the pressures of integrating a vocal driver into the team culture.
